4 GAYTON CLOSE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Mole Valley local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The six 4 GAYTON CLOSE sales between January 1997 and November 2024 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the December 2021 sale was for 26%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 26% below the HPI over time, until the November 2024 sale, where it rises to 23%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 23% below the HPI.

What might 4 GAYTON CLOSE be worth now?

4 GAYTON CLOSE might now be worth an estimated £742,436.

This is based on house price deflation of 1%, between November 2024 and August 2025, for detached houses, in the Mole Valley local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 1% deflationary decrease is applied to the most recent sale price for 4 GAYTON CLOSE of £750,000 on 28th November 2024. For the value to have decreased from £750,000 to £742,436 over the one year and three months to August 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 4 GAYTON CLOSE has moved in line with the HPI for detached houses in the Mole Valley local authority area.
  • The November 2024 sale price of £750,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 4 GAYTON CLOSE has not materially changed since November 2024.
Disclaimer: Please note that this is a theoretical estimate based on assumptions which may or may not be correct. It should not be relied on for any purpose.
